Bethel stabbing case dismissed after defendant's death

DANBURY, Conn. (AP) The case against a Connecticut man charged with first-degree manslaughter in the stabbing death of his girlfriend has been dismissed after the defendant was found dead in his jail cell.

Officials say 34-year-old David MacDowell, of Bethel, was found ``suspended from a ligature'' in his cell on Sept. 5 at the Bridgeport Correctional Center. Staff at the facility unsuccessfully attempted to revive MacDowell.

The Danbury News-Times reports that the case was dismissed on Tuesday during a Superior Court hearing. A judge denied a motion to unseal court documents that would reveal the victim's identity.

The state Department of Correction Security Division and Connecticut State police are investigating MacDowell's death.
